开源深度学习框架:技术民主化的基石
深度学习作为人工智能的核心驱动力,其发展轨迹与开源生态的繁荣密不可分。从TensorFlow到PyTorch,开源框架不仅降低了技术门槛,更通过全球开发者的协同创新,构建起一个开放、共享的技术生态。这种模式不仅加速了算法迭代,更催生了从医疗影像分析到自动驾驶等领域的突破性应用。
开源框架的技术优势
- 模块化设计:通过将神经网络拆解为可复用的组件,开发者能快速构建复杂模型。例如PyTorch的动态计算图机制,使研究原型开发效率提升300%。
- 硬件加速优化:开源社区持续优化CUDA内核,使ResNet-50在单块V100 GPU上的训练时间从7天缩短至1小时。
- 跨平台兼容性:TensorFlow Lite支持移动端部署,将AI能力延伸至边缘设备,推动智能家居、可穿戴设备等场景落地。
深度学习与开源的协同进化
开源生态与深度学习形成双向赋能:框架的开放特性吸引全球顶尖人才贡献代码,而算法突破又反哺框架功能升级。Hugging Face的Transformers库便是典型案例,其预训练模型仓库汇聚了超过10万种NLP模型,日均下载量突破1亿次,这种规模效应使中小企业也能享受前沿技术红利。
开源社区:AI创新的催化剂
GitHub数据显示,深度学习相关开源项目年增长率达45%,其中中国开发者贡献占比从2018年的12%跃升至2023年的28%。这种全球化协作正在重塑AI研发范式,从封闭实验室走向开放创新网络。
典型开源项目解析
- Stable Diffusion:通过开源文本到图像生成模型,打破Midjourney等商业工具的垄断,激发超过2000个衍生项目,涵盖3D建模、视频生成等领域。
- Colossal-AI:针对大模型训练的内存优化框架,使千亿参数模型训练成本降低80%,推动AIGC技术普惠化。
- Apache TVM:深度学习编译器开源项目,实现模型在ARM、RISC-V等异构芯片上的自动优化,解决AI落地'最后一公里'问题。
企业级开源战略
头部科技公司正将开源从技术策略升级为商业战略。Meta开源的PyTorch成为研究界事实标准,而其闭源的LLaMA模型则通过学术许可构建开发者生态。这种'开源核心+增值服务'的模式,既保持技术领导力,又构建起难以复制的竞争壁垒。
未来展望:开源深度学习的三大趋势
随着AI进入大模型时代,开源生态将呈现以下演进方向:
1. 自动化机器学习(AutoML)开源化
Google的AutoML-Zero项目已实现从零开始自动发现算法,未来这类工具的开源将使AI研发从'手工调参'转向'自动化进化',预计可使模型开发效率提升10倍以上。
2. 联邦学习开源框架崛起
为解决数据隐私难题,微众银行FATE、PySyft等开源项目正在构建去中心化AI训练范式。这种模式在医疗、金融等敏感领域具有广阔应用前景,预计2025年联邦学习市场将突破50亿美元。
3. 开源硬件协同创新
RISC-V架构与AI加速器的结合催生新型开源芯片生态。SiFive等公司推出的AI专用指令集,配合TVM等编译器开源项目,正在构建从芯片到算法的全栈开源解决方案,这或将重塑AI硬件市场格局。
结语:开源深度学习重塑人类未来
从AlphaGo到ChatGPT,每一次AI突破都离不开开源社区的贡献。当深度学习算法与开源精神深度融合,我们看到的不仅是技术进步,更是一场关于知识共享、创新协作的人类文明实验。在这条道路上,每个开发者都是变革的参与者,每个代码提交都在推动AI向更普惠、更智能的方向演进。未来已来,而开源深度学习正是那把打开智能时代的钥匙。